var t = require; var e = module; var i = exports; Object.defineProperty(i, "__esModule", {value: !0}), (i.Repeater = i.RepeatUntilSuccess = i.RepeatUntilFailure = i.MaxTime = i.Limiter = i.Inverter = i.Tick = i.Decorator = i.Condition = i.Composite = i.Blackboard = i.BehaviorTree = i.BaseNode = i.Action = i.Sequence = i.Priority = i.MemSequence = i.MemPriority = i.Wait = i.Succeeder = i.Runner = i.Failer = i.B3Error = i.createUUID = i.CONDITION = i.ACTION = i.DECORATOR = i.COMPOSITE = i.ERROR = i.RUNNING = i.FAILURE = i.SUCCESS = i.VERSION = i.Category = i.STATE = void 0); e = t("B3Error"); i.B3Error = e.default; e = t("Failer"); i.Failer = e.default; e = t("Runner"); i.Runner = e.default; e = t("Succeeder"); i.Succeeder = e.default; e = t("Wait"); i.Wait = e.default; const s = t("B3Functions"); Object.defineProperty(i, "createUUID", { enumerable: !0, get: function () { return s.createUUID; } }); e = t("MemPriority"); i.MemPriority = e.default; e = t("MemSequence"); i.MemSequence = e.default; e = t("Priority"); i.Priority = e.default; e = t("Sequence"); i.Sequence = e.default; const o = t("constants"); Object.defineProperty(i, "ACTION", { enumerable: !0, get: function () { return o.ACTION; } }), Object.defineProperty(i, "Category", { enumerable: !0, get: function () { return o.Category; } }), Object.defineProperty(i, "COMPOSITE", { enumerable: !0, get: function () { return o.COMPOSITE; } }), Object.defineProperty(i, "CONDITION", { enumerable: !0, get: function () { return o.CONDITION; } }), Object.defineProperty(i, "DECORATOR", { enumerable: !0, get: function () { return o.DECORATOR; } }), Object.defineProperty(i, "ERROR", { enumerable: !0, get: function () { return o.ERROR; } }), Object.defineProperty(i, "FAILURE", { enumerable: !0, get: function () { return o.FAILURE; } }), Object.defineProperty(i, "RUNNING", { enumerable: !0, get: function () { return o.RUNNING; } }), Object.defineProperty(i, "STATE", { enumerable: !0, get: function () { return o.STATE; } }), Object.defineProperty(i, "SUCCESS", { enumerable: !0, get: function () { return o.SUCCESS; } }), Object.defineProperty(i, "VERSION", { enumerable: !0, get: function () { return o.VERSION; } }); e = t("Action"); i.Action = e.default; e = t("BaseNode"); i.BaseNode = e.default; e = t("BehaviorTree"); i.BehaviorTree = e.default; e = t("Blackboard"); i.Blackboard = e.default; e = t("Composite"); i.Composite = e.default; e = t("Condition"); i.Condition = e.default; e = t("Decorator"); i.Decorator = e.default; e = t("Tick"); i.Tick = e.default; e = t("Inverter"); i.Inverter = e.default; e = t("Limiter"); i.Limiter = e.default; e = t("MaxTime"); i.MaxTime = e.default; e = t("Repeater"); i.Repeater = e.default; e = t("RepeatUntilFailure"); i.RepeatUntilFailure = e.default; t = t("RepeatUntilSuccess"); i.RepeatUntilSuccess = t.default;